Receptionist - Hilo Patient Service Centers

Job Functions, Duties, Responsibilities and Position Qualifications:

Summary

The Receptionist Float performs various functions in a hospital laboratory or patient service center settings such as receiving and directing phone calls, greeting patients and visitors, filing, copying, faxing, sorting, and data entry as required. The position is required to float between multiple locations on various shifts, often with little notice.

Must have excellent ability to interact and interface with a wide range of colleagues, patients and physicians.

Essential Functions

Under general supervision, and in accordance with Company policies, procedures and guidelines, this position:

Answers all incoming phone calls and directs them to the proper department accurately and in a timely manner

Greets walk-in clients ensuring prompt service

Makes appointments for drug screen donors

Handles all calls for courier service in the absence of the courier dispatcher as applicable

Enters patient demographic information into computer system as applicable.

Processes medical/laboratory requisitions as required

Completes drug screen chain-of-custody forms for urine drug collections and breath alcohol analysis, as applicable

Accepts/receives payments for services and balances daily cash reports, as applicable

Orders lab tests via the hospital interface systems for inpatients, as applicable

Attends all mandatory in-service training as required by hospital administration, as applicable

Orders supplies as directed

Maintains front office area to present a clean and professional environment

Performs clerical duties as required or assigned, including report and/or items distribution as applicable

Adheres to established safety, confidentiality, compliance and legal requirements

Must have reliable and consistent attendance and comply with Company guidelines on attendance

Performs other duties as assigned
